English: Adi Chitteswari Mandir, Cossipore: It is said that..the famous robber of that time- 'Chite Dakat' , founded this temple. After his death, the idol remain in the midst of the Jungle. Manohar Ghoosh constructed this present temple and reinstalled the deitiy in 1610 A.D. , 80 years before Job Charnock landed in Kolkata. The idol of Chitteswari Durga is installed in the sanctum. The deity built by Cite with Neem [Margosa] wood remains the same and the idol is one of the oldest exhibit of sculpture
